TCP Socket Send Byte and Receive Byte

Demonstrates the Chilkat Socket ReceiveByte and SendByte method.

function chilkatExample() {

    var success = false;

    //  This example requires the Chilkat API to have been previously unlocked.
    //  See Global Unlock Sample for sample code.

    var sock = new chilkat.Socket();

    //  --------------------------------------------------------------------
    //  This example uses the public TCP echo service at https://tcpbin.com/
    //  --------------------------------------------------------------------

    var useTls = false;
    var port = 4242;
    var maxWaitMs = 5000;
    success = sock.Connect("tcpbin.com",port,useTls,maxWaitMs);
    if (success == false) {
        console.log(sock.LastErrorText);
        return;
    }

    //  Wait a max of 2 seconds for a response..
    sock.MaxReadIdleMs = 2000;

    //  Send a byte.
    sock.SendByte(96);

    //  The tcpbin.com echo server only echoes after receiving an LF (linefeed char)
    sock.SendByte(10);

    //  The echo server will echo back whatever is sent to it.
    //  We should be able to read the same byte back..
    //  After successfully reading, the byte value is available in the ReceivedInt property.
    var treatAsUnsignedInt = true;
    success = sock.ReceiveByte(treatAsUnsignedInt);
    if (success == false) {
        console.log(sock.LastErrorText);
        return;
    }

    //  Let's look at the value of the byte received.  It should be 96.
    console.log(sock.ReceivedInt);

    //  The echo server also echoed the LF back.
    success = sock.ReceiveByte(treatAsUnsignedInt);
    //  Assuming success..

    //  Should be decimal 10.
    console.log(sock.ReceivedInt);

}

chilkatExample();
